How much do hvac warehouse associ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for hvac warehouse associate in the United States is $17.31,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$18.27 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Hvac Warehouse Associate vs Hvac Technician?

AspectHvac Warehouse AssociateHvac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ma, forklift certificationEPA certification, HVAC license
Work EnvironmentWarehouse, storage facilitiesOn-site service, installation, repair
Employer & Industry UsageHVAC supply companies, warehousesHVAC service companies, contractors

The Hvac Warehouse Associate primarily handles inventory, stocking, and warehouse operations within the HVAC industry. In contrast, the Hvac Technician performs installation, maintenance, and repair of HVAC systems. While both roles are essential in the HVAC supply chain, the Warehouse Associate focuses on logistics, whereas the Technician is involved in hands-on technical work.

What is an HVAC Warehouse Associate?

An HVAC Warehouse Associate is responsible for managing and organizing inventory related to he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) equipment and supplies in a warehouse setting. Their duties typically include receiving shipments, stocking shelves, preparing orders for delivery or pickup, and ensuring the warehouse is clean and safe. They may also assist with inventory counts and help maintain accurate records of materials. This role is essential in supporting HVAC technicians and ensuring they have the necessary parts and equipment to complete their jobs efficiently.

What are some common challenges faced by HVAC Warehouse Associates, and how can they be effectively managed?

HVAC Warehouse Associates often encounter challenges such as managing inventory accuracy, handling heavy or bulky equipment, and adapting to fast-paced seasonal demands. Staying organized and maintaining clear communication with both the warehouse team and field technicians can help minimize errors and streamline operations. Regularly participating in safety training and using proper equipment for lifting and moving items are essential for preventing injuries and ensuring a smooth workflow.
